Cats fall out west to Pepperdine

Kernel Sports Staff

UK women’s soccer moved to 0-1-1 in the early going with a 3-0 loss to the Pepperdine Waves Sunday out in Malibu, CA.

After a draw on Friday night against Long Beach State, the Cats were looking to get in the win column for the first time in 2016, but could not convert.

A cough-up from the Cats’ backline allowed the Waves to get on the board first. Pepperdine carried that 1-0 lead into halftime, but UK came out of the locker room possessing the ball much better.

The Cats, however, were unable to break through, and the Waves took advantage scoring two more goals in the second half, the first of which off a counter from a UK turnover.

Tanya Samarzich and Lauren Nemeroff led the way with two shots a piece and goalkeeper Evangeline Soucie made three saves in the loss.

UK will be looking to pick up its first victory of 2016 in the home opener Thursday at 7:30 p.m. against South Florida.
